My Students
The students in this classroom are affectionate, caring, animated, helpful and hard workers that always try their best. My classroom is a multi-age special education classroom working with students with special needs. The students in my classroom have physical impairments and/or cognitive delays. The students mainstream with other students in our school and we participate in grade-level and cross-grade level learning opportunities and experiences. We are located in the heart of Boston, MA. The students are from various backgrounds and speak a total of 8 different languages (English, Spanish, Cape Verdean Creole, Haitian Creole, Chinese, Turkish, Tagalog and Albanian). The students work well together as an entire school community we focus on a school culture of "WE".
My Project
We work with an amazing group of physically challenged students. Many of the students are in wheelchairs or use walkers to get around. The students often need extra support to sit correctly in a chair.
Rifton Compass chairs are specially made to help students with physical challenges, sit safely and correctly.
The chairs give extra support and can be adjusted for each student. The chairs help the children develop core strength and can easily be adjusted to fit each student.
The students would greatly benefit from new Rifton Compass chairs. The Rifton chairs presently used in the classroom are more than 20 years old and are wearing out.
